1.event.preventDefault(): イベントの発生を防止します。たとえば、リンクをクリックするとリンク先のページにジャンプする機能を回避したい場合は、この方法を使用できます。例:
百度をクリック <script> <br> $(document).read(function(){ <br> $("a").click(function(event) ){ <br> event.preventDefault(); //上記のリンクをクリックすると、ページは変更されません。 Hide()メソッドは、名前の通り隠しメソッドです。上記の例で以下に$(this).hide()を追加すると、クリックすると「Baidu」という4文字が消えます。 $(this).hide("slow") を追加すると、「Baidu」という 4 つの単語をクリックするとゆっくりと消えていくことがわかります。 <br>3. コールバックの使い方。 callback はいわゆるコールバック関数で、親関数が実行された後にのみ実行されます。例は以下のとおりです。 <br> (1) コールバック関数にパラメータがない場合は、直接 $.get("dd.html",mycallback); <br> (2) コールバック関数にパラメータが含まれる場合は、$.get( "dd.html ",function(){ <br> mycallback(param1,param2); </div>}) <br> ) メソッドが get() メソッドの 2 番目のパラメーターとして渡され、get() メソッドが実行されます。 <br>4. jquery(selector,[context]) の使用法: <br> 1. $('div.foo').click(function(){ <br> $('span',this).addClass( 'bar'); <br>}) <br> HTML コードは <br> div class="foo1"><span>Haha3</span></div> <br> div 領域内をクリックします。上記のスクリプト コードは、addClass 操作が次の div 内のスパンでのみトリガーできることを示しているため、「haha」という単語が太くなり、残りの単語は同じままであることがわかります。クラスフー。 <br> 2. $(this): 上記のスクリプト コードに $(this).slideUp() を追加できる場合 <br> 3. $.post('url.xml', function(data) { var $child = $(data).find('child'); <br> }) //url.xmlをロードするときに、その内容をdataの変数に格納し、次に子ノードの内容をdataに格納します変数 $child <br> を入力します。 <body> <br> /p> grey"); <br> </script>
body> //その効果は、2 番目の p がこのスタイルを採用することです
5. $("input:radio", document.forms[0 ]);
6. $("div", xml.responseXML) //xml.responseXML で div を検索します。
7. $(document.body).css( "background", "black" ) ;
8. $(myForm.elements).hide()
5. jQuery (html, [ ownerDocument ]) の使用法:
(1)$("
", {
"class": "test",
text: " Click me!",
click: function(){
$(this).toggleClass("test"); ).appendTo("body");
または
$("
").attr {
"class": "test",
text: "クリックしてください! ",
click: function(){
$(this).toggleClass("test");
}
}).appendTo("body");